Modular assay plates, reader systems and methods for test measurements

1. A method ofassembling a multi-well assay plate comprising introducing a multi-well assay module comprising an array of wells, into a plate frame that defines one or more apertures for receiving and holding one or more of said multi-well assay modules, wherein each assay module comprises:

  • (i) an array of wells with integrated electrodes,(ii) a module lip,(iii) a snap fit element extending from said module, said snap fit element positioned below said lip, wherein said lip and said snap fit element are configured to engage said plate frame,(iv) a module top comprising a plurality of through-holes that form the walls of said array of wells, and(v) a module bottom forming the bottom of said array of wells, and said plate frame further comprising a frame lip that extends into said one or more apertures, thereby engaging said module lip and said snap fit element within said plate frame,wherein an assembled assay plate comprises said array of wells with integrated electrodes.
